Active safety makes cars "impeccable"


The car, one of humanity's greatest inventions. After Carl Mercedes invented the first car in 1886, mankind constantly improved it, and in the process, "security" has gradually become one of the most important performances of engineers. In the past, the speed of the car was slow, and even if there was a collision, it would not cause major losses. With the advancement of automotive powertrain technology, cars are becoming faster and faster, and the accident rate is also rising, which makes people pay attention to cars. safety. Engineers began to thicken automobile steel plates and strengthen material strength. This is what we will call passive safety technology. Later, as the speed of the car further increased and the number of cars increased, the passive safety technology itself could not guarantee the safety of the car. It coincided with the booming development of automotive electronics technology. The active safety technology based on this came into being.

Active safety technology is a technology that helps drivers to mitigate and avoid accidents when they can't avoid accidents. It is a field that major car manufacturers and parts suppliers pay great attention to today. After years of development, it has become more and more. The more advanced it is, it is now commonly referred to in the industry as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S). For example, in the past, active safety systems only served as a warning when the car deviated from the lane. Now, the system has evolved into a lane keeping system that helps the car stay in its original lane. Gasgoo.com will inventory the most advanced active safety technologies in this article.

Volvo Cars has always been known for safety. The collision mitigation system in its V40 model can implement a variety of safety functions, such as adaptive cruise control, vehicle frontal collision alarm with automatic braking system for pedestrians and vehicles, and pre-collision detection. Lane keeping assist, automatic headlight control and traffic light identification. In addition, regarding the safety of the rear and sides of the vehicle, the V40 uses a rear-end and two-side detection system to realize functions such as blind spot detection, lane change assistance, and intersection warning.

In 2013, Volvo introduced a pedestrian/cyclist collision detection system with an automatic braking function. This system not only detects pedestrians and cyclists in the front and warns drivers, but also can take the initiative in the event of a driver’s unresponsiveness. brake. AOLAutos, a well-known foreign automotive media, has named this technology one of the best technologies of the year. The system uses a radar to evaluate the speed of the front object, and works in conjunction with a quick camera to evaluate the outline and size of the front object. The two continuously monitor the trajectory of the object and prepare for warning in real time.

Safety is an increasingly important factor for car buyers. Ford Mondeo also has a good reputation for safety and quality. New Mondeo is equipped with a series of leading-edge active safety technologies in its class. The new Mondeo ACC intelligent adaptive cruise system can automatically adjust the speed. When there is no car at the front, the set speed will be maintained; when there is a car at the front, the intelligent adaptive cruise system will automatically adjust the speed and maintain the set distance from the front car. The intelligent adaptive cruise system uses a microwave radar, which has good real-time performance and a wide range of detection angles. It also improves fuel efficiency while reducing fatigue driving. It is very practical for users to drive on regular highways.

In addition, the new active parking assistance system in the new Mondeo can help owners to easily stop, greatly improving the convenience of the owner parking; blind spot monitoring system can confirm the driver's line of sight through the radar sensors installed on both sides of the rear of the vehicle Whether there is a vehicle in the blind spot and the driver's attention is indicated by the blinking LED on the exterior rear-view mirror; the lane keeping assist system and the lane departure warning system are activated at a speed of 64 km/h or more, and can be non-active in the vehicle (no turning signal is turned on When leaving the lane, vibrate the steering wheel and display prompt information on the instrument, and actively intervene before the vehicle leaves the lane, try to keep the vehicle track, reduce the possibility of traffic accidents;

Although consumers see the safety of a car, they may not understand the technology behind these high-tech safety models. However, it is not entirely OEMs that really promote the development of automotive active safety technology and provide technical support, but are first-class component suppliers such as Delphi, Bosch, and Continental. The pros and cons of active safety system performance depend to a large extent on the product performance of component suppliers, including cameras and radars. Delphi supports a wide range of high-quality products for all types of active safety systems.

Delphi's IFV-250 series smart front-view camera features high-performance optical features and a high dynamic range CMOS image sensor with a horizontal viewing range of 45° and a vertical viewing range of 29°. Can realize lane departure, forward collision warning, automatic headlight control, traffic sign recognition, pedestrian detection and other functions.

 


The Delphi Collision Mitigation System (CMS) uses a unique data fusion algorithm to synthesize radar and camera input signals, which improves the functionality of the security system. The entire system includes a camera, a sophisticated vision control module, and a multi-mode electronically scanned radar ESR. When the vehicle equipped with the CMS is close to a pedestrian or other vehicle and there is a high risk of collision, the system will give the driver a warning. If the driver does not respond to the alarm, the system will automatically brake to avoid collisions or mitigate the damage caused by the collision. Applications that can be implemented in this system include: full-speed range adaptive cruise control, forward collision warning, lane departure warning, follow-up distance warning, and automatic braking.


When the driver changes lanes or turns, the Delphi Side/Rear Radar Detection System (RSDS) alerts the driver to the approaching vehicle. When the vehicle behind the side enters the visual blind spot of the vehicle, the RSDS system will give the driver more reaction time by issuing an alarm, and these objects are generally difficult to see in the side mirrors. . Applications that can be implemented in this system include detecting the presence of targets in the blind side of the vehicle, changing lanes and assisting the line, and rear-end tracking.


Delphi's smart parking aids use rear-view cameras and advanced algorithms to make parking simple. The parking assist system provides the driver with a more natural rear view image by calculating the reverse trajectory of the vehicle. When the driver selects the parking mode, the system assists the driver in selecting a suitable parking position by calculating whether the parking position is sufficient. The parking assistance system guides the driver during the driver's parking. When the driver continues the parking operation, the system assists the driver with a step-by-step voice prompt and a guideline superimposed on the vehicle display.


Delphi also developed the industry's first system that integrates radar detection, camera detection, and data fusion functions into one precision module - RACam. Its achievable functions include full-speed range adaptive cruise control, lane departure warning/lane hold, vehicle distance warning, forward collision warning, collision mitigation, full-function automatic braking, pedestrian protection, higher performance target detection, automatic front Headlight control, traffic sign recognition.


The 360° Intelligent Panoramic Parking Guidance System is a new member of Delphi's active security product family and made its debut at the Shanghai Auto Show last year. The research and development center led by Delphi (China) Technology Development Co., Ltd. provides a 360-degree panoramic view around the vehicle to assist with parking operations, making parking more secure, simpler, and more intuitive.


Active safety will eventually become automatic driving when it comes to the end, and the safety of the car will reach the extreme at that time. The process of achieving the ultimate goal is long and arduous. This is also the direction of many traditional auto parts companies including Delphi. From the author's point of view, compared with the networking of vehicles that can be assembled by governments, car companies, and operators, laying the foundation is the hard truth. This foundation is active safety.
